How they compare

Algeria currently reports 0.2568 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P against 0.2039 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P in Africa Eastern and Southern, a difference of 0.0529 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P.

That makes Algeria's figure about 1.3 times Africa Eastern and Southern's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 35 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Africa Eastern and Southern ahead.

Africa Eastern and Southern ranks 22nd and Algeria ranks 23rd of 47 groups.

Across the 4 decades both report, Africa Eastern and Southern averaged higher in 2 and Algeria in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ade Africa Eastern and Southern Algeria Difference Ahead
1990s 0.3461 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P 0.2624 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P 0.0837 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P Africa Eastern and Southern
2000s 0.3134 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P 0.2304 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P 0.083 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P Africa Eastern and Southern
2010s 0.2526 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P 0.2556 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P 0.003 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P Algeria
2020s 0.2131 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P 0.273 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P 0.0599 kg CO2e per 2021 PPP $ of GDP Algeria

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
